Output bf962f6282a227842a323b3129a0a34d05a604c6e7cdb24b3ed4a911bc132126:0

value
183572451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 956c4e5bfa9767510c735ee218bd6a0a690616b3 OP_EQUAL
address
MMXEfFa9MfqKZJtPf6hznermfJHD318pQd
transaction
bf962f6282a227842a323b3129a0a34d05a604c6e7cdb24b3ed4a911bc132126
spent
true